The Meaning and Etymology
Mansaram is not just a name; it's a poetic expression of the human heart. Rooted in the ancient Sanskrit language, 'manas' means 'mind' or 'heart,' while 'aram' suggests 'rest' or 'abode.' Together, they form a name that embodies the 'human heart' or the 'abode of the mind.' Isn't that simply beautiful? This duality captures the intricate balance between intellect and emotion, a theme cherished in Indian philosophy.

Nicknames and Variations
Parents choosing Mansaram have a delightful array of nicknames to consider, such as 'Mannu,' 'Mans,' 'Saram,' 'Manu,' and 'Manny.' Variations like Mansharam, Mansarom, and Mansheram add flexibility while maintaining the name's core essence.
